C语言是一种广泛使用的编程语言,因其高效性和简洁性而在系统编程、嵌入式开发等领域中占据重要地位。在C语言编程中,函数是组织代码的基本单元,它允许我们将复杂的功能拆分成一个个可重用的代码块。今天,我们就来探讨如何在C语言中正确调用一个名为add的函数,以便进行两个数值的相加。
什么是函数?
函数是C语言中用于封装代码块的实体,它允许我们将一组指令组织在一起,以实现某个特定功能。通过定义函数,我们可以将复杂的程序分解成更小、更易于管理的部分,使得代码更加模块化和可重用。
add函数的定义
首先,我们需要定义一个add函数,它将接受两个整数作为参数,并返回它们的和。以下是一个简单的add函数定义:
#include <stdio.h>
int add(int a, int b) {
return a + b;
}
在这个定义中,add函数接受两个整数a和b作为参数,并使用return语句返回它们的和。注意,我们在这里使用了int类型,这意味着该函数将返回一个整数。
调用add函数
现在,我们已经定义了add函数,接下来就需要在程序中调用它来执行加法运算。以下是调用add函数的示例代码:
#include <stdio.h>
int add(int a, int b) {
return a + b;
}
int main() {
int x = 5;
int y = 10;
int sum = add(x, y); // 调用add函数
printf("The sum of %d and %d is %d.\n", x, y, sum);
return 0;
}
在这段代码中,我们在main函数中定义了两个整数x和y,并将它们的值分别初始化为5和10。然后,我们使用add函数将这两个值相加,并将结果存储在变量sum中。最后,我们使用printf函数输出加法的结果。
注意事项
在调用add函数时,我们需要注意以下几点:
- 函数名和参数类型必须与定义时的完全一致。
- 函数的参数必须在调用前进行声明或定义。
- 如果函数返回值,则必须在调用函数的地方有一个变量来接收该值。
通过学习如何定义和调用add函数,你已经迈出了C语言编程的第一步。随着你不断练习和深入探索,你将能够利用C语言的功能构建出更复杂和强大的程序。
